Job Description

A full-time Certified Occupational Therapy Assistant (COTA) opportunity is available in a school setting located in Ludington, MI. This contract position offers the chance to work directly with students, supporting their therapeutic needs and promoting developmental progress in an educational environment.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Implement occupational therapy interventions in collaboration with licensed therapists and educational staff.
  • Assist students with activities designed to improve fine motor skills, sensory processing, and daily living tasks.
  • Document student progress and maintain accurate records following established protocols.
  • Participate in team meetings to develop individualized education plans (IEPs) tailored to student needs.
  • Communicate effectively with teachers, parents, and other healthcare professionals to ensure coordinated care.

Qualifications and Desired Experience:

  • Current licensure as a Certified Occupational Therapy Assistant (COTA) in the state of Michigan.
  • Experience working as a COTA in school or healthcare settings is highly valued.
  • Strong interpersonal skills and the ability to engage with students of varying abilities.
  • Knowledge of pediatric occupational therapy techniques and educational regulations.
  • Reliable, punctual, and committed to supporting student success on a full-time schedule.
